Ninyeunook is a locality in the Gannawarra Shire local government area of Victoria, Australia. It is a small community with a population of 10. The locality covers an area of 95.3 km², giving a population density of about 0.1 people per km². It sits at an elevation of around 103 m above sea level. It lies approximately 247 km northwest of Melbourne. Ninyeunook is located at 35.9643°S, 143.4322°E. It observes Australian Eastern Time (AEST/AEDT). Postcode: 3527. The Australian Bureau of Statistics classifies the area as Outer Regional Australia.

It lies 116.3 km north-west of Bendigo, VIC (from Bendigo, VIC: bearing 319°T), and is situated 21.5 km east-north-east of Wycheproof.
